So I've been doing stronglifts 5x5 for about 5 weeks, running on the C25K plan for almost 3, and eating clean (starting with sorta South Beach-ish) since January. I've been tracking my stats here:

http://spreadsheets.google.com/pub?key= ... PlxJ4Og3Cg

No change at all after a month of this :\ I know it's not that long but I was hoping for something. Most caloric intake calculators put me at about 2800-3000 calories/day. I eat maybe 2000-2400 on weekdays. On weekends I usually eat a couple meals of less-than-good food (pizza, unhealthy chinese, beer, etc). I know that's a problem but I wouldn't think it would be hanging me up this month. I also eat 5-6 meals a day spaced out every 2-3 hours. I drink water flavored with crystal light (not enough to make it sweet) or black coffee. I try to hit 150-200g of protein/day. I follow all of the food guidelines you'll find in any modern fitness guide, including Stronglifts (clean, raw foods; healthy fats; no processed sugars or starches).

I will say that I'm seeing some minor results visually. My muscles from climbing are coming back, but that's about it.

I'm not sure what I really need to change, so I thought I'd ask here. The only option I can see is to drop intake further to like 1800/day and see what happens :\
